
The Government of Odisha has appointed Manoj Kumar Parida, a retired IAS officer of the 1986 batch (AGMUT cadre), as the new Chief Information Commissioner (CIC) of the Odisha State Information Commission (SIC). Manoj Kumar Parida, who most recently served as the Insurance Ombudsman in Bhubaneswar, brings with him a distinguished career in public administration, having earlier held key positions, including Chief Secretary of Puducherry, Adviser to the Administrator of Chandigarh, and Secretary, National Authority Chemical Weapon Convention, Government of India.
Parida succeeds Jalada Kumar Tripathy, a retired IPS officer and former Director General of Police of Tamil Nadu, who demitted office on October 4, 2024. The CIC post had remained vacant since then, with Susanta Kumar Mohanty, a former journalist and current Information Commissioner, holding additional charge.
Alongside Parida’s appointment, the state government has inducted three new Information Commissioners to the SIC:
- Pranabindu Acharya, retired IPS officer
- Kalpana Pattnaik, advocate of the Orissa High Court
- Pabitra Mandal, retired IAS officer
With these new appointments, the Odisha Information Commission now comprises six members, including the Chief Information Commissioner and five Information Commissioners. The other two serving members are Susanta Kumar Mohanty and Jagannath Rath, also an advocate of the Orissa High Court.

Established on March 2, 2006, the Odisha Information Commission operates under the Right to Information Act, 2005, and is headquartered in Bhubaneswar. The Commission plays a pivotal role in ensuring transparency and accountability in public administration across the state.
